全球汽車微控制器 (MCU) 市場規模預計將從 2023 年的 118.6079 億美元增長到 2030 年的 191.7442 億美元,預測期內複合年增長率為 6.90%。

北美市場預計將從2023年的23.8694億美元成長到2030年的37.204億美元,複合年增長率為5.39%。預計到2030年,亞太市場將達到1011961萬美元,複合年增長率為7.70%,較2023年的601886萬美元增長。歐洲市場預計將從2023年的28.2958億美元成長到2030年的43.885億美元,複合年增長率為6.65%。

2023年全球五家主要汽車微控制器(MCU)公司的營收佔有率約為88.43%。

The global market for Automotive Microcontrollers (MCU) was estimated to be worth US$ 11,860.79 million in 2023 and is forecast to a readjusted size of US$ 19,174.42 million by 2030 with a CAGR of 6.90% during the forecast period 2024-2030.

North America market for Automotive Microcontrollers (MCU) was valued at $ 2,386.94 million in 2023 and will reach $ 3,720.40 million by 2030, at a CAGR of 5.39% during the forecast period of 2024 through 2030.

Asia-Pacific market for Automotive Microcontrollers (MCU) was valued at $ 6,018.86 million in 2023 and will reach $ 10,119.61 million by 2030, at a CAGR of 7.70% during the forecast period of 2024 through 2030.

Europe market for Automotive Microcontrollers (MCU) was valued at $ 2,829.58 million in 2023 and will reach $ 4,388.50 million by 2030, at a CAGR of 6.65% during the forecast period of 2024 through 2030.

The global key companies of Automotive Microcontrollers (MCU) include Infineon Technologies, NXP Semiconductors, Renesas Electronics, Microchip Technology, STMicroelectronics, Texas Instruments, Analog Devices, Silicon Laboratories, Toshiba, etc. In 2023, the global five largest players hold a share approximately 88.43% in terms of revenue.
